Auto merge of #73830 - Manishearth:rollup-8k68ysm, r=Manishearth
Rollup of 10 pull requests

Successful merges:

 - #72796 (MIR sanity check: validate types on assignment)
 - #73243 (Add documentation to point to `File::open` or `OpenOptions::open` instead of `is_file` to check read/write possibility)
 - #73525 (Prepare for LLVM 11)
 - #73672 (Adds a clearer message for when the async keyword is missing from a f…)
 - #73708 (Explain move errors that occur due to method calls involving `self` (take two))
 - #73758 (improper_ctypes: fix remaining `Reveal:All`)
 - #73763 (errors: use `-Z terminal-width` in JSON emitter)
 - #73796 (replace more `DefId`s with `LocalDefId`)
 - #73797 (fix typo in self-profile.md)
 - #73809 (Add links to fs::DirEntry::metadata)
